Meckel´s diverticulum bleeding detected by capsule endoscopy.

چکیده

A 28-year-old man diagnosed with Charge syndrome and no history of NSAIDs ingestion was referred due to the presentation in the previous 24 h of melenic stools with a negative upper endoscopy. Physical examination was unremarkable, although laboratory tests showed anemia. On the second day, significant painless rectal bleeding and the decrease of hematocrit levels responding to blood transfusion were observed, so colonoscopy was recommended but completely rejected by the patient. Therefore, capsule endoscopy was performed, identifying a saccular image in the terminal ileum suggestive of a Meckel's diverticulum.
